Edgar award winning novelist Domenic Stansberry has returned with a chilling new noir: The White Devil. The White Devil tells the story of an aspiring American actress who-together with her brother- is implicated in a series of crimes dating back to their childhood. The novel begins in Rome, among the American ex-patriot community, and from there follows the siblings' deadly obsession with an aging Italian movie star and her charismatic husband. Stansberry's protagonist, Vicki Wilson, narrates the story in a voice alternately intimate and distant, tender and cold, ultimately hiding as much as she reveals. The result is an elegant tour de force, a psychological noir exploring the murky depths of unwholesome impulse and erotic desire. Stansberry is no stranger to such terrian. An earlier novel, The Confession, received the Edgar for its portrait of Marin County psychologist accused of murdering his mistress. Stansberry's North Beach Mystery series-featuring San Francisco investigator Dante Mancuso-also received similar acclaim. Domenic Stansberry is an award-winning novelist known for his dark, innovative crime novels. His North Beach Mystery Series has won praise in The New York Times and other publications for its rich portrayal of the ethnic and political subcultures of San Francisco. An earlier novel, The Confession, received an Edgar Allan Poe Award for its controversial portrait of a Marin county psychologist.

In the streets of Rome, Vicki Wilson's lovers keep turning up dead
Vittoria, as she's known in Italy, is a small-time actress who left behind a dark past in her native Texas and followed her writer husband to Italy.

Guided by her controlling, obsessive brother Johnny, Vittoria soon enters the upper circles of Roman society, mingling with shady cardinals and corrupt senators. Among them is Paolo Orsini, who quickly falls prey to Vittoria's charms. Too bad he's married; too bad his wife, an aging film icon, is murdered.

From the ravishing beauty of Rome to the pristine beaches of Malibu, Vittoria finds herself at the heart of a lethal chase, spiralling dangerously out of control...

Domenic Stansberry had the inspired idea of transposing The White Devil, John Webster's first great tragedy, to present day Rome, lacing it with aphoristic wit and recounting it in an eerie, shimmering flow.
